Guramrit Sidhu, 63, of Brampton, Ontario, Canada, was sentenced today to 240 months in federal prison for leading a criminal organization that – during a roughly one-month span – trafficked from the United States into Canada hundreds of kilograms of methamphetamine and cocaine worth up to $17 million.
Sidhu pleaded guilty on March 26 to one count of engaging in a continuing criminal enterprise. He has been in federal custody since October 2024.
